Log:
  Remove all dregs of the old PPS driver from this code, in preparation for
  redoing it as a separate driver.  Now that each hardware timer is handled by
  a separate instance of the timer driver, it no longer makes sense to bundle
  the pps driver with the regular timecounter code.  (When all 8 timers were
  handled by one driver there was no choice about this.)
  
  Split the hardware register definitions out to their own file, so that the
  new pps driver (coming in a separate commit later) can share them.
  
  With the PPS driver gone, the question of which hardware timer to use for
  what purpose becomes much easier (some instances can't do the PPS capture).
  Now we can just hardcore timer2 for eventtimer and timer3 for timecounter.
  
  This also now only instantiates devices for the 2 hardware timers actually
  used to implement eventtimer and timecounter.  This is required so that
  other drivers can come along and attach to other hardware timers to provide
  other functionality.  (In addition to PPS, this hardware can also do PWM
  stuff, general pulse width and frequency measurements, etc.  Maybe some
  day we'll have drivers for those things.)

+#ifndef AM335X_DMTREG_H
+#define AM335X_DMTREG_H
+
+#define	AM335X_NUM_TIMERS	8
+
+#define	DMT_TIDR		0x00		/* Identification Register */
+#define	DMT_TIOCP_CFG		0x10		/* OCP Configuration Reg */
+#define	  DMT_TIOCP_RESET	  (1 << 0)	/* TIOCP perform soft reset */
+#define	DMT_IQR_EOI		0x20		/* IRQ End-Of-Interrupt Reg */
+#define	DMT_IRQSTATUS_RAW	0x24		/* IRQSTATUS Raw Reg */
+#define	DMT_IRQSTATUS		0x28		/* IRQSTATUS Reg */
+#define	DMT_IRQENABLE_SET	0x2c		/* IRQSTATUS Set Reg */
+#define	DMT_IRQENABLE_CLR	0x30		/* IRQSTATUS Clear Reg */
+#define	DMT_IRQWAKEEN		0x34		/* IRQ Wakeup Enable Reg */
+#define	  DMT_IRQ_MAT		  (1 << 0)	/* IRQ: Match */
+#define	  DMT_IRQ_OVF		  (1 << 1)	/* IRQ: Overflow */
+#define	  DMT_IRQ_TCAR		  (1 << 2)	/* IRQ: Capture */
+#define	  DMT_IRQ_MASK		  (DMT_IRQ_TCAR | DMT_IRQ_OVF | DMT_IRQ_MAT)
+#define	DMT_TCLR		0x38		/* Control Register */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_START	  (1 << 0)	/* Start timer */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_AUTOLOAD	  (1 << 1)	/* Auto-reload on overflow */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_PRES_MASK	  (7 << 2)	/* Prescaler mask */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_PRES_ENABLE	  (1 << 5)	/* Prescaler enable */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_COMP_ENABLE	  (1 << 6)	/* Compare enable */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_PWM_HIGH	  (1 << 7)	/* PWM default output high */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_CAPTRAN_MASK	  (3 << 8)	/* Capture transition mask */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_CAPTRAN_NONE	  (0 << 8)	/* Capture: none */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_CAPTRAN_LOHI	  (1 << 8)	/* Capture lo->hi transition */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_CAPTRAN_HILO	  (2 << 8)	/* Capture hi->lo transition */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_CAPTRAN_BOTH	  (3 << 8)	/* Capture both transitions */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_TRGMODE_MASK	  (3 << 10)	/* Trigger output mode mask */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_TRGMODE_NONE	  (0 << 10)	/* Trigger off */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_TRGMODE_OVFL	  (1 << 10)	/* Trigger on overflow */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_TRGMODE_BOTH	  (2 << 10)	/* Trigger on match + ovflow */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_PWM_PTOGGLE	  (1 << 12)	/* PWM toggles */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_CAP_MODE_2ND	  (1 << 13)	/* Capture second event mode */
+#define	  DMT_TCLR_GPO_CFG	  (1 << 14)	/* (no descr in datasheet) */
+#define	DMT_TCRR		0x3C		/* Counter Register */
+#define	DMT_TLDR		0x40		/* Load Reg */
+#define	DMT_TTGR		0x44		/* Trigger Reg */
+#define	DMT_TWPS		0x48		/* Write Posted Status Reg */
+#define	DMT_TMAR		0x4C		/* Match Reg */
+#define	DMT_TCAR1		0x50		/* Capture Reg */
+#define	DMT_TSICR		0x54		/* Synchr. Interface Ctrl Reg */
+#define	  DMT_TSICR_RESET	  (1 << 1)	/* TSICR perform soft reset */
+#define	DMT_TCAR2		0x48		/* Capture Reg */
+
+#endif /* AM335X_DMTREG_H */
